+Package: clevis
+Architecture: linux-any
+Depends: ${misc:Depends}, ${shlibs:Depends},
+    cracklib-runtime,
+    curl,
+    jose,
+    libpwquality-tools,
+    luksmeta,
+Recommends:
+    cryptsetup,
+Description: automated encryption framework
+ Clevis is a plugable framework for automated decryption. It can be used
+ to provide automated decryption of data or even automated unlocking of
+ LUKS volumes.
+ .
+ It supports tang, shamir secret sharing, escrow using HTTP.
+
+Package: clevis-dracut
+Architecture: all
+Depends: ${misc:Depends},
+    clevis-systemd,
+    dracut-network,
+Description: Dracut integration for clevis
+ Clevis is a plugable framework for automated decryption. This package
+ provides integration for the dracut initramfs to automatically unlock
+ LUKSv1 block devices in early boot.
+
+Package: clevis-luks
+Architecture: all
+Depends: ${misc:Depends},
+    clevis,
+    cryptsetup,
+    luksmeta,
+Description: LUKSv1 integration for clevis
+ This package allows you to bind a LUKSv1 volume to a clevis unlocking
+ policy. For automated unlocking, an unlocker will also be required.
+ See, for example, clevis-dracut and clevis-udisks2.
+
+Package: clevis-systemd
+Architecture: linux-any
+Depends: ${misc:Depends},
+    clevis-luks,
+    socat,
+    systemd,
+Description: systemd integration for clevis
+ Clevis is a plugable framework for automated decryption. This package
+ provides automatic unlocking of LUKSv1 _netdev block devices from
+ /etc/crypttab.
+
+Package: clevis-udisks2
+Architecture: linux-any
+Depends: ${misc:Depends}, ${shlibs:Depends},
+Description: UDisks2/Storaged integration for clevis
+ Clevis is a plugable framework for automated decryption. This package
+ provides automatic unlocking LUKSv1 block devices in desktop
+ environments that use UDisks2 or storaged.

debian/patches/use-socat.patch

@@ -0,0 +1,34 @@
+Description: Use socat in clevis-luks-askpass
+Author: Christoph Biedl <debian.axhn@manchmal.in-ulm.de>
+Date: 2017-11-28
+Forwarded: not-needed
+   
+    Upstream assumes the nc program is ncat as provided by nmap. Since
+    nmap is a fairly huge package and does not ship a separate ncat
+    package (#881639), use socat instead for the time being.
+
+    Thanks Anthony R Fletcher <arif@mail.nih.gov> for figuring out
+    and testing.
+
+--- a/src/dracut/module-setup.sh.in
++++ b/src/dracut/module-setup.sh.in
+@@ -43,7 +43,7 @@
+         clevis \
+         curl \
+         jose \
+-        nc
++        socat
+ 
+     dracut_need_initqueue
+ }
+--- a/src/systemd/clevis-luks-askpass
++++ b/src/systemd/clevis-luks-askpass
+@@ -41,7 +41,7 @@
+         [ "$uuid" != "$UUID" ] && continue
+ 
+         if pt="`luksmeta load -d $d -s $slot -u $UUID | clevis decrypt`"; then
+-            echo -n "+$pt" | nc -U -u --send-only "$s"
++            echo -n "+$pt" | socat -U "UNIX:$s" -
+             break
+         fi
+     done
